Wood Cladding Replacement in Norwalk, CT
Wood cladding replacement involves removing existing exterior wood panels and installing new, durable wood siding to enhance the appearance and protection of a property. This service is often requested for homes and commercial buildings that require updates to damaged, rotting, or outdated wood cladding. Projects can range from complete overhauls of entire facades to targeted replacements of specific sections, helping property owners maintain the structural integrity and aesthetic appeal of their buildings.
Before requesting wood cladding replacement, property owners typically want to understand the condition of their current siding, the types of wood options available, and the expected benefits of different materials. It's also common to inquire about the scope of work, including whether the existing structure needs repairs beforehand, and to consider how the new cladding will complement the overall style of the property. Clear communication about these aspects can help ensure the project meets both functional and visual expectations.

Wood Cladding Replacement Questions
What types of wood are suitable for cladding replacement? Common options include cedar, redwood, and pine, chosen for durability and appearance.
When should wood cladding be replaced? Replacement is recommended when the wood shows signs of rot, extensive damage, or significant weathering that affects its integrity.
Can existing wood cladding be repaired instead of replaced? Repairs are possible for minor damage, but extensive deterioration often requires full replacement for long-term performance.
What are the benefits of replacing wood cladding? Replacement enhances curb appeal, improves weather resistance, and extends the lifespan of the exterior surface.
